What is the purpose of "Earth Hour"?
A) to save as much energy as possible in a day
B) to publicize and market new energy devices
C) to increase the profile of politicians and celebrities
D) to create awareness and public involvement regarding energy issues affecting the world
Earth Hour
An annual global event encouraging individuals, communities, and businesses to turn off non-essential electric lights for one hour as a symbol of commitment to the planet.
Energy Issues
Challenges and concerns related to the production, distribution, and consumption of energy, including sustainability, environmental impact, and access.

Earth Hour is an annual event that started in 2007 and is meant to raise awareness about energy consumption and climate change. The purpose is to encourage people and businesses to turn off non-essential lights and appliances for one hour. The event has since grown into a global movement with participation from individuals, businesses, and governments around the world. Therefore, the best choice is D - to create awareness and public involvement regarding energy issues affecting the world.
